Software Development Manager

4 weeks ago


Reston, Virginia, United States IT Associates Full time

Job Overview:

IT Associates is seeking a highly skilled and experienced Software Development Manager to lead and oversee a team of software engineers in the design, development, testing, and deployment of cutting-edge software solutions. As a key member of our engineering team, you will be responsible for managing day-to-day engineering operations, ensuring the timely delivery of projects, driving innovation, and aligning engineering activities with business goals.

Key Responsibilities:

  • Lead, mentor, and develop a team of software engineers to drive high performance and professional growth.
  • Oversee the full software development lifecycle (SDLC) for multiple projects, from requirements gathering to design, development, testing, and deployment.
  • Ensure projects are delivered on time, within scope, and meet quality standards.
  • Work with the engineering team to make technical decisions, including architecture, frameworks, and tooling.
  • Partner with cross-functional teams, including product management, QA, and operations, to align project priorities, define scope, and ensure successful delivery.
  • Communicate project status, risks, and opportunities to stakeholders.
  • Drive a culture of innovation, continuously improving development processes, tools, and methodologies.
  • Manage team resources, including workload distribution, hiring, and succession planning.
  • Identify and address any skill gaps within the team.
  • Ensure software products meet high-quality standards by implementing and overseeing testing practices.
  • Identify and mitigate potential risks in project delivery and software performance.

Requirements:

  • Proven experience (5+ years) in software development, with at least 2-3 years in a managerial role leading software engineering teams.
  • Strong experience with Agile methodologies (Scrum, Kanban) and modern development practices.
  • Proficient in one or more programming languages (e.g., Java, C#, Python, JavaScript).
  • 8+ years as a .NET Software Engineer utilizing an OO language.
  • Strong technical background – Preferably in the Microsoft technology stack (.NET) and experience with WCF, Web API, HTTP and Socket, with a deep understanding of software development, architecture, and design patterns.
  • Previous experience with a service and message-based architecture.
  • Experience with MS SQL Server and ORMs like Dapper and Entity Framework.
  • Possess a strong understanding and proficiency of HTTP, HTML, CSS, JavaScript and JS Frameworks like Angular 2+, , or .
  • Knowledge of test planning and test automation using tools such as Selenium, Nunit, Cypress or equivalent.
  • Familiar with a continuous integration environment.
  • Experience in an automated testing environment.
  • Excellent leadership and people management skills with the ability to motivate and develop talent.
  • Solid project management experience with the ability to manage multiple projects and competing priorities.
  • Strong problem-solving and decision-making skills.
  • Excellent communication skills with the ability to present complex technical information to non-technical stakeholders.

Desired Qualifications:

  • Experience in cloud environments (AWS, Azure, GCP).
  • Familiarity with DevOps practices, CI/CD pipelines, and automation tools.
  • Previous experience managing remote or distributed teams.


  • Reston, Virginia, United States Intelliswift Software Full time

    Key Responsibilities:​We are seeking a highly skilled Software Development Expert to join our team at Intelliswift Software. The ideal candidate will have a strong background in Java development and experience with AWS cloud computing.​Key Requirements:​- 2-5 years of experience in software development, with a focus on Java.- Strong understanding of...


  • Reston, Virginia, United States Thompson Software Solutions Full time

    Thompson Software Solutions is a defense-focused software company seeking a senior-level Embedded Software Engineer to join its talented team and contribute to innovative solutions for tomorrow's problems.This position requires a software engineer to apply technical principles, theories, and concepts in software development, integration, and testing. The...


  • Reston, Virginia, United States Talent Software Services Full time

    Key Responsibilities:As a Senior Software Developer at Talent Software Services, you will be responsible for developing and maintaining cloud-based software applications using Java, Springboot, and REST API. Your expertise in cloud and DevOps activities will be crucial in integrating services into the Cloud.Requirements:6-8 years of experience in Full Stack...


  • Reston, Virginia, United States Talent Software Services Full time

    Job SummaryAt Talent Software Services, we are seeking a highly skilled Senior Software Developer to join our team. The ideal candidate will have a strong background in Full Stack development, with a focus on integrating services into the Cloud.Key ResponsibilitiesDesign and develop scalable cloud-based applications using Java and Springboot.Develop and...


  • Reston, Virginia, United States IT Associates Full time

    Job Summary:At IT Associates, we are seeking a highly skilled Software Development Manager to lead and oversee a team of software engineers in the design, development, testing, and deployment of cutting-edge software solutions. As a key member of our engineering team, you will be responsible for managing day-to-day engineering operations, ensuring the timely...


  • Reston, Virginia, United States Softworld, a Kelly Company Full time

    Job Title: Software Development ManagerJob Location: Madison Wisconsin 53717 Onsite Requirements:Experience Managing Development teamsC#/.NETAzure/cloudJob Description: Key Responsibilities:Lead the technical vision for the system's evolution from a monolithic architecture to a modern, distributed model, ensuring that design and architecture discussions are...


  • Reston, Virginia, United States VieCure Full time

    Transform Cancer Care with VieCureVieCure is revolutionizing the way cancer care is delivered, and we're seeking a skilled Software Development Manager to lead our software development team.This role involves overseeing software development, implementing methodologies, technologies, and managing a team of developers to ensure successful project delivery. You...


  • Reston, Virginia, United States VieCure Full time

    Lead the Transformation of Cancer CareVieCure is revolutionizing the way cancer care is delivered, and we're seeking a talented Software Development Manager to join our team.This is an exciting opportunity to lead the development of cutting-edge software solutions that empower patients to take charge of their care. As a key member of our team, you will...


  • Reston, Virginia, United States Northrop Grumman Full time

    Job SummaryWe are seeking a Software Development Manager 2 to provide engineering Functional Management to the engineering staff supporting the US Army Planning, Programming, Budgeting and Business Operating System (PPB BOS) program in Fairfax, VA.This role will serve as FM lead overseeing several functional managers. The Software Development Manager 2 will...


  • Reston, Virginia, United States WEX Full time

    About the RoleWe are seeking a highly experienced Senior Software Development Manager to join our team at WEX. As a key member of our engineering organization, you will be responsible for leading our software development teams and driving the technical vision and roadmap of our platform.As a Senior Software Development Manager, you will be responsible...

  • Senior Manager

    1 month ago


    Reston, Virginia, United States 7-Eleven Full time

    Job Title: Senior Manager - Software DevelopmentAs a Senior Manager - Software Development at 7-Eleven, you will lead the development life cycle of software solutions and manage complex projects. Your expertise in IT strategy and roadmap development will drive the delivery of accounting capabilities for our stores and franchisees.Key Responsibilities:Lead...


  • Reston, Virginia, United States Resource 1, Inc. Full time

    Resource 1, Inc. is seeking a skilled Software Development Project Manager to manage software development projects and facilitate their successful implementation by working with business partners, internal development teams, other IT resources, and vendors. This role requires an understanding of the business, each project's detailed objectives, and immersion...


  • Reston, Virginia, United States Resource 1, Inc. Full time

    Resource 1, Inc. is seeking a skilled Software Development Project Manager to lead software development projects and facilitate their successful implementation by working with business partners, internal development teams, other IT resources, and vendors. This role requires an understanding of the business, each project's detailed objectives, and immersion...


  • Reston, Virginia, United States TALENT Software Services Full time

    Unlock Your Potential as a Software Design EngineerTalent Software Services is seeking an experienced Software Design Engineer to join our team in Redmond, WA. As a key member of our engineering team, you will be responsible for designing and developing scalable, secure, and reliable software solutions using Azure and full-stack development.Key...


  • Reston, Virginia, United States Intelliswift Software Full time

    Job Title: Senior Python Software EngineerLocation: McLean, VA (Hybrid - Tuesday through Thursday)Duration: 3 months, possible extensionContract Type: W2/C2CPay Rate Range: $65.00 - $75.00/HourPosition Description:Provide L3 Production Support for python based I&CM core applications.Develop solutions to technical issues, including code enhancements and...


  • Reston, Virginia, United States Intelliswift Software Full time

    Job Title: Senior Python Software EngineerLocation: Hybrid - Tuesday through ThursdayDuration: 3 months, possible extensionContract Type: W2/C2CPay Rate Range: $65.00 - $75.00/HourPosition Description:Provide L3 Production Support for python based I&CM core applicationsProvide solutions to technical issues, including "hands-on" code enhancements and defect...

  • Software Developer

    4 weeks ago


    Reston, Virginia, United States Specialized Recruiting Group - Rochester Hills, Troy, & Clinton Full time

    Job Title: Software ProgrammerWe are seeking a skilled Software Programmer to join our team at Specialized Recruiting Group. As a key member of our team, you will play a crucial role in developing software solutions for cutting-edge automation technology.Job Summary:The successful candidate will collaborate with project engineers and managers to design,...


  • Reston, Virginia, United States Paragon Alpha - Hedge Fund Talent Business Full time

    At Paragon Alpha - Hedge Fund Talent Business, we're looking for a seasoned professional to join our team as a Portfolio Manager Software Developer. This is a unique opportunity to build trading systems and drive innovation in the financial industry.The successful candidate will be working closely with our PM team to design and develop a greenfield in-house...

  • Software Developer

    4 weeks ago


    Reston, Virginia, United States StreetID Full time

    At StreetID, we are seeking a skilled Software Developer to join our Trading & Operations Development team. The ideal candidate will have a strong background in software development, with a focus on clean code and automated tests.About the RoleThe Trading and Operations Systems Engineer will work closely with our senior software engineers, product managers,...

  • Software Developer

    3 weeks ago


    Reston, Virginia, United States Brooksource Full time

    Associate Frontend Software EngineerBrooksource is seeking a talented Software Developer to join our teamFull-Time (40 hours/week)As a Software Developer for Brooksource, you'll be part of a team that supports, customizes, and improves consumer experienceKey Responsibilities:Define, design, develop, deploy and support services and applications using ReactJS,...